NEGRIL, Hanover — THE resort town of Negril has been plunged into mourning following last week's passing of popular Jamaica Observer vendor, 48-year-old Keith "Japanese" Campbell.
The longest serving Observer vendor in Negril was found dead at his Nampriel home in Westmoreland on Thursday, December 4.
The police do not suspect any foul play in Campbell's death.
Western Jamaica Observer field supervisor, Lilly Gayle, describes Campbell as hard-working, polite and reliable
"He was well-loved. Everybody knew him, including visitors to the island who became his friends," Gayle noted.
"Some persons abroad started to read the paper because of him."
The funeral service for Campbell, who has been selling the newspaper for more than 20 years, is to be announced.
